Step 1: Inspection and Assessment

Our team will arrive within 60 minutes to assess the damage and identify the root cause of the sump pump failure.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ect any hidden moisture or damage.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Our technicians will use powerful pumps and vacuums to remove the standing water from your basement or crawlspace. We’ll also use specialized equipment to extract water from walls, floors, and ceilings.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

We’ll use industrial-strength dehumidifiers and air movers to dry out the affected area. This is a crucial step in preventing further damage and ensuring your property is safe and healthy.

Step 4: Repair and Restoration

Once the area is dry, our team will repair any damaged walls, floors, or ceilings. We’ll also replace any damaged materials, such as drywall or carpeting.

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leaning

Our technicians will conduct a final inspection to ensure the area is safe and clean. We’ll also provide you with a comprehensive report outlining the work completed and any recommendations for future maintenance.

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water leak (less than 1 inch) Yes No You can likely fix it yourself with a DIY kit.
Large water leak (over 2 inches) No Yes It’s too much water for a DIY fix, and you risk further damage.
Sump pump failure during a heavy rainstorm No Yes You need expert help to prevent further damage and safety hazards.
Visible signs of water damage or mold growth No Yes These signs show a serious issue that needs professional attention.
Unusual sounds or noises coming from your sump pump No Yes You need expert help to diagnose and fix the issue.

Common Questions About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al

What causes a sump pump to overflow?

A clogged or failed sump pump can cause water to overflow, leading to costly damage and safety hazards. Regular maintenance and inspections can help prevent this issue.

How long does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al take?

The time it takes to complete the service dep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. Our technicians will work efficiently to get your property back to normal as quickly as possible.

Is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al covered by insurance?

Yes, many insurance policies cover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al. We’ll work with your insurance provider to ensure you receive the coverage you deserve.

Can I prevent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al?

Yes, regular maintenance and inspections can help prevent Sump Pump Overflow Water Removal. We recommend checking your sump pump system every 3-6 months to ensure it’s functioning properly.
